What is Drip Cap in architecture?

A drip cap in architecture is a type of flashing that is installed above windows and doors to prevent water from seeping into the building. It is typically made of metal or plastic and is designed to direct water away from the opening.

How does Drip Cap work?

The drip cap works by creating a barrier that water cannot penetrate. When rain falls on the exterior of the building, the drip cap directs the water away from the opening, preventing it from seeping into the building and causing damage.

Why is Drip Cap important in architecture?

Drip caps are important in architecture because they help to protect the building from water damage. Without a drip cap, water can seep into the building through the windows and doors, causing mold, rot, and other issues.

Types of Drip Caps

There are several different types of drip caps available for use in architecture, including metal drip caps, plastic drip caps, and integrated drip caps that are built into the window or door frame.

Benefits of using Drip Caps

Using drip caps in architecture can help to prolong the life of the building by preventing water damage. They are relatively inexpensive and easy to install, making them a cost-effective way to protect the building from the elements.

Installation of Drip Caps

Drip caps are typically installed during the construction of the building, but they can also be added later as a retrofit. They are attached above the windows and doors using screws or nails, and should be installed according to the manufacturer’s instructions.

Maintenance of Drip Caps

To ensure that drip caps continue to function properly, they should be inspected regularly for signs of damage or wear. Any damaged drip caps should be replaced promptly to prevent water from seeping into the building.
